I have a kindle one, the type is D01100 and it only has a 6" screen. It does not have a touch-pad, does not have the "white paper" look. So it is a really simple version.

I travel a lot. I go home from uni every single week for the weekend, which is a one hour long staring-at-nothing-trip on the train. I used to carry many stuff, as I always took one or two of my enormous books which I use at the university- and that is heavy- and I tend to read something fun just to get my mind off of things so I carried my other book with me, too. Now that made me quite fit, but was really uncomfortable. Same goes to holidays: I took 3 or 4 books, which took a serious pace in my suitcase. This e-book reader solve these problems! If I have the chance I read the paper-version of books -as I still prefer those- but every other occasions I take my e-book reader everywhere I go.
It is so small and light: it fits all my purses and bags, I can carry it around and it won't add extra weight to my package!
